Divorce – Mental cruelty – Husband not allowing wife to take up employment in an MNC as wife has to travel long distances every day – No husband living in the present times can claim an anachronistic prerogative to finally rule on the career ambitions of his wife – Held, it amounts to mental cruelty – Further held that nature of cruelty which would entitle a spouse in matrimony for divorce is identical in all religions – Law cannot recognise different varieties of cruelty as Hindu cruelty, Muslim cruelty, Christian cruelty or secular cruelty to justify a decree for divorce. Dishonour of cheque – Issue of process – Magistrate can issue process on the basis of contents of complaint, documents in support thereof and affidavits in support of the complaint – However, Magistrate can call upon complainant to remain present in Court and examine him and/or his witnesses upon oath for taking decision to issue process against the accused.(To be reported very shortly)
Maintenance – Domestic Violence – Both husband and wife educated and both unemployed – Both on equal footing – One cannot be asked to maintain other unless one is employed and other is not employed. 2011(1) Civil Court Cases 209 (Delhi)
Execution – Objections u/s 47 CPC – There is no limitation prescribed for filing objections u/s 47 CPC. 2011(1) Apex Court Judgments 006 (S.C.)
Service – Misconduct – Punishment for misconduct can be imposed in consonance with the statutory rules and principles of natural justice. 2011(1) Apex Court Judgments 068 (S.C.)
Ex parte decree – Setting aside – Report of ‘refusal’ on summons – Publication in newspaper – Newspaper not having wide circulation – Service not sufficient – No benefit from report of `refusal’ when trial Court ordered service through publication – Exparte decree set aside. 2011(1) Civil Court Cases 044 (P&H)
